PRACTICAL GASTROINTESTINAL ENDOSCOPY
The fundamental guide to gastrointestinal endoscopy returns in a fully updated new edition
For over forty years, Cotton and Williams' Practical Gastrointestinal Endoscopy has offered a clear, accessible introduction to the fundamentals of endoscopy, from patient positioning to the range of available procedures. Now updated by a new authorial team to reflect the latest advances in endoscopic procedures, this text promises to serve a new generation of trainees and specialists as the essential introduction to upper and lower gastrointestinal endoscopy.

Catharine M. Walsh, MD, MEd, PhD, FRCPC is an Associate Professor of Paediatrics at The Hospital for Sick Children, University of Toronto, Toronto, Canada.
Ahmir Ahmad, MBBS, BSc, MRCP, PhD is a Consultant Gastroenterologist at St. Mark’s Hospital, London, UK.
Brian P. Saunders, MD, FRCP, FRCS is a Consultant Gastroenterologist at St. Mark’s Hospital and Professor of Endoscopy at Imperial College, London, UK.
Jonathan Cohen, MD, FASGE, FACG is a Clinical Professor of Medicine at the NYU Grossman School of Medicine, New York, USA.
Peter B. Cotton, MD, FRCP, FRCS is a Professor of Medicine at the Medical University of South Carolina, Charleston, USA.
Christopher B. Williams, BM, FRCP, FRCS was a Consultant Physician in Gastrointestinal Endoscopy at St. Mark’s Hospital, London, UK.
